Handover note — webhook delivery retries (Hollowgate dispatcher)

For whoever maintains this next: delivery attempts use exponential backoff with jitter, capped at six retries, after which the event moves to the dead-letter table and a notice goes to the owning team. Retries are per-endpoint, not per-event, so one flaky receiver won't starve others. A 410 response disables the endpoint immediately; everything else in the 4xx range is treated as permanent failure with no retry. The backoff and cap behavior comes from these settings:

config for bahop-baduf:
[kasion]
team = lamath
access_code = ac_d807e5
host = kasion.paliqcloud.corp
port = 4000
owner = julix.tamvan
peer = frair.qorvelsoft.local

Action item from the Driftwood incident review: the orphaned-resource sweeper in Cloudhaven now deletes plugin-created volumes that lack an owner tag after 48 hours. Plugin authors must tag every provisioned resource at creation time, not asynchronously, or the sweeper may reclaim it mid-setup. Grace-period overrides are available per namespace. Tagging requirements and the override request form are described on the internal page.

wiki page, bawig-yawep: https://jenkins.nelvrotech.local/ticket/build/projects/view/view/pages/view/a285c2b5588ad4f337d9b5f2

Each planning cycle scores plants by soil-moisture readings, then packs runs into pump windows so we never exceed water-line pressure limits. New team members often assume the scheduler runs continuously; it actually plans in fixed cycles, and the cycle length trades freshness of sensor data against pump-controller load. Before changing anything, read the pressure-limit incident writeup from last spring. The constants that govern all of this are:

constants for yagaf-taweg:
WEIGHTS = {
    "belael": 881,
    "pelael": 167,
    "ulaix": 116,
}

## Building Access — Spares Room (Hullbrook Annex)

Contractors: the spare hardware room is down the east corridor on the ground floor, third door on the left. Sign in at the front desk first and grab a visitor lanyard. Anything you take out, jot it in the blue logbook — yes, even the little stuff. The door self-locks, so don't wedge it. To get in, punch in the code below.

staff pass of hagug-taguf = bdg-HJ-9